"No More War" This is one of the banners hanging around the Peace Garden in St Peter's Square. It hangs from temporary fencing erected around the peace camp set up their by MFAW (Military Families Against War), the reason they are their is that next week is the annual Labour Party conference and they want their voices heard. The peace camp is expected to remain until the conference is finished. This group is just one of large number of organisations that will besiege Manchester city centre this weekend.
Tomorrow (Saturday 23rd September) will see between 25,000 and 100,000 protesters and demonstrators march through the city. There are groups travelling from all over the UK to be part of the protest, this includes a "peace train" coming from London carrying not just protesters but the well known Tony Benn. At around 2.30pm there, is scheduled, a "die-in" this harks back to the "sit-in's" of 1960's, except the difference is that people play dead. Its expected that at least 10,000 people will participate in this act, all wrapped in white sheets splattered with red paint.
The protest's main organiser is the Stop The War Coalition, which includes groups such a CND and Mancs Against Tanks. Earlier today it was revealed that the laptop of a Ministry of Defence Officer was stolen, this contained the full list of security arrangements for the conference and as a result the plans were changed. Most streets around the G-MEX centre are already blocked off and the area has a heavy police presence, there also appears to be a ring of anti-car bombing defences being set up around the G-MEX centre.
